The Sabzevar University of New Technology (SUNT)[1] is a public university in Sabzevar city at Razavi Khorasan province of Iran.[2] Founded in 2011 in response to the increasing industrialization of Iran, SUNT adopted an industrial university model and stressed laboratory instruction in applied science and engineering. The university is a young one, with a campus that extends more than a mile alongside Sabzevar-Mashhad road. According to Ministry of Science, Research and Technology.[3] SUNT offers 6 bachelor programs for more than 1000 students.

Former Chancellors

  • Prof. Javad Haddadnia (2011-2013)[4]
  • Dr. Hosein Jalilvand (2013-2015)
  • Prof. Javad Haddadnia (2015-2016)
  • Dr. Abolghasem Amirahmadi (2016- )[5]
